Arnold-Chiari I malformation (Chiari I) is a congenital disorder characterized by caudal herniation of cerebellar tonsils through the foramen magnum. The symptoms and signs include headaches precipitated by coughing or exertion, dizziness, visual or oculomotor symptoms, dysphagia, trunk or extremity dysesthesias, ataxia, and drop attacks indicating cerebellar or cervical cord lesion. The symptoms may be provoked by increased intracranial pressure. The mean age of onset of symptoms is 25 years; consequently, previously unidentified Chiari I malformations occur in military personnel. Chiari I is associated with deaths following minor trauma, with acute respiratory failure, and with transient quadriparesis occurring in contact sports. Furthermore, Chiari I symptoms may be aggravated by chiropractic manipulation. This report describes symptoms and signs of Chiari I in four military conscripts in the Finnish Defense Forces. It is important to detect Chiari I in military personnel to establish appropriate service fitness and safety for these patients.

Opitz G/BBB syndrome is a congenital disorder characterized by midline defects, such as hypertelorism, cleft lip and/or palate, hypospadias, and by dysphagia often caused by laryngo-tracheo-esophageal abnormalities. We experienced a case of polyhydramnios in a male dichorionic diamniotic (DD) twin, who was diagnosed with Opitz G/BBB syndrome after birth. It is suggested that severe dysphagia was causatively associated with the development of polyhydramnios. In cases of Opitz G/BBB syndrome, boys are usually more heavily affected than girls, who generally manifest only hypertelorism. In the differential diagnosis of polyhydramnios of unidentified cause in male fetuses, it may be helpful to consider maternal facial characteristics, especially hypertelorism.

Lymphatic malformation (LM) is a congenital disorder resulting from an abnormal development of lymphatic vessels. LM may result in problems of cosmesis and functional impairment, including airway compression. An 11-year-old girl was referred to our department with increasing dysphagia caused by a large left cervical LM with a long history of treatment. Because of the LM location, surgical resection was not an option, and various therapies, including use of picibanil, had proven ineffective. Celecoxib treatment (100 mg/day) was initiated for local pain management. Softening of the lesion was observed 2 weeks after treatment initiation, and the dose was increased to 200 mg/day with additional shrinking of the LM over the next 2 weeks. With parental consent, celecoxib was continued, with a 65% reduction in volume achieved at 6 months. The patient discontinued treatment at 12 months, and the LM volume increased. Control over the LM was achieved with resumption of celecoxib treatment. After 2 years of treatment, the LM persists, but the size of the malformation is significantly smaller. No adverse effects of celecoxib treatment were observed. The anti-cyclooxygenase-2 effect of celecoxib prevented lymphatic vessel growth through an inhibition of cyclooxygenase-2 activity in the conversion of prostaglandin to prostaglandin E2. In conclusion, celecoxib may be a promising therapeutic agent for LM management.
